| Tenure with Crosland: Since 1994 Professional Experience In his current role as Regional Property Manager, Charlie is responsible for the management and operations of 9 rental properties including 1,382 units throughout North Carolina. His current portfolio includes ARP Manor, Ashley Square, Biltmore Park Town Square, Birkdale Village, Cranbrook at Biltmore, the Great Laurels at Lake Junaluska, Lakeside, Ten05 and Wellspring Village. During his tenure at Crosland, Charlie has managed a wide variety of apartment communities, including the lease-up of eight high-end communities (2,200 apts) and nine Hope VI/tax credit properties (824 apts). His management assignments have included properties owned by four major institutional investors, as well as working closely with two local housing authorities, state housing finance agencies, and HUD. Immediately prior to joining Crosland, Charlie was Director of Planning and Development for the Charlotte Housing Authority. Charlie has also served as a vice president in the Income Property division of First Union Mortgage Corporation and was a multi-family loan officer for the Virginia Housing Development Authority.
